Pumping Frostings With A NEMO® BT Pump

"Recently I was asked by one of my food customers to help solve one of their pumping problems. This company does all of their mixing for frostings and various fillings in 50-gallon mixing bowls. They then wheel the bowl to the conveyor lines where they pump into a hopper. This keeps their cleaning to a minimum since they don't have to flush pipe lines after every mix.

The pumps they have been using are a Fedco piston style pump. The problems occur when product gets in behind the pistons and sets up. They repair one or two of these pumps a day, sometimes more; and have two maintenance workers dedicated to these pumps alone.

I suggested using a NETZSCH immersion style pump model 2NT20B. Equipped with an air motor, they could mount it to their existing hoists, which they were doing with the Fedco pumps. They were already using air so no new power requirements were needed.

This company is extremely happy with the performance of the NT series pump. It has run for three months without any downtime for maintenance. They are planning on purchasing six to eight more pumps within the next two months. Their maintenance supervisor says the pumps will pay for themselves within three months because the two maintenance workers will be dedicated to more important projects in the plant."
